Drilling permits

From the Railroad Commission's drilling permit master — the application record, not a record of drilling. A permit is an application the Commission filed and numbered; the spud date is the only field here that says a hole was started. This file carries no approval status, so none is shown.

Hydraulic fracturing

Disclosed to FracFocus, the registry Texas designates by statute (Natural Resources Code §91.851; 16 TAC §3.29). FracFocus is run by the Ground Water Protection Council and the Interstate Oil and Gas Compact Commission, not by a state agency — but the filing itself is required by Texas rule.
